**Q: How do I change when the batch email digests go out?**

Good question — this trips up almost everyone at Marlowe Systems at first. Digest scheduling isn't in the main admin panel; it lives in the Cadence service, which batches per-tenant. Each tenant can pick a send window, but the actual dispatch time also depends on queue depth, so don't promise exact times to anyone. If a tenant asks for sub-hourly digests, escalate to the platform team first. The full scheduling guide lives on this internal page:

wiki page, kahog-hahig: https://vault.zemvargrid.internal/display/deploy/repo/settings/merge_requests/job/settings/6f3b933774dbc5320a4daa18

Handing off the Slatemap tile cache to Priya before the sync. Current state: L2 cache hit rate ~82%, eviction storms on zoom levels 14–16 still unresolved. Workaround in place: pinned hot tiles for the Brindleport region. Don't touch the TTL config until the invalidation fix lands — it masks a race in the render queue. Remaining tasks, benchmarks, and the eviction-storm investigation notes are all collected on the internal page below.

runbook for tahag-fajep: https://confluence.lumicsys.internal/pages/display/browse/display

Handover Note — Pricing Oversight, Brindle Series

Branch managers: as I hand pricing oversight of the Brindle series to Director Rowan Ashe, please note the current framework carefully. List prices hold until quarter-end; volume discounts above 15% require sign-off from Rowan directly. The margin floor of 22% remains non-negotiable, and promotional pricing in the Kellavane region is paused pending review. Rowan will circulate updated approval thresholds shortly. The confidential pricing strategy agreed at director level follows below.

confidential, kahog-bawif: The northern region missed its Pramir quota by 20.0 percent last quarter. Casaxek Freight plans to lower the Fraion list price by 41.5 percent in December. The finance team signed off on a budget of $236.4 million for Project Druius. The renewal with Fenysix Partners closes at $91.3 million a year, 2.1 percent below the last contract.